Most of us will have made a financial mistake or two in our lifetime, some small, and some big. It’s much easier to make a big mistake when major life changes occur and emotions are at a high.

Let’s explore some of the things you should be thinking about to make smart financial decisions when you encounter some of the most significant events in your life.

Here’s a little of what you’ll learn on this episode:

  • What should I do with my 401(k) when changing jobs? (2:13)
  • How does divorce impact financial decisions? (4:32)
  • An inheritance can go to waste if you don’t know what to do with your money. (8:26)
